What's This About?
This post focuses on the fatal shooting of **Renee Nicole Good**, a 37-year-old U.S. citizen killed by an ICE agent in Minneapolis during a large federal immigration enforcement operation, and the conflicting narratives that emerged afterward.[1][2][3][5] The tweet highlights a discrepancy between President Trump’s claim that an ICE officer was injured and recovering in the hospital and Minneapolis Police Chief Brian O’Hara’s statement that Good was the only person injured in the incident.[3][5] The broader context involves federal officials, including DHS and Secretary Kristi Noem, characterizing Good’s actions as attempted vehicular assault and “domestic terrorism,” while local officials such as Mayor Jacob Frey and Governor Tim Walz describe the shooting as unnecessary and preventable, and say Good was observing and protecting immigrant neighbors.[2][3][4][5] The post also invokes historical propaganda comparisons (Gestapo, Nazi Germany) to argue that Trump is deliberately shaping a misleading narrative before full facts are known.

💡Fun Facts
- 1Renee Nicole Good was identified by family and local officials as a U.S. citizen, a writer and poet originally from Colorado who lived in the Twin Cities with her partner and young child.[1][2][3]
- 2The ICE operation in Minneapolis involved approximately **2,000 federal agents**, which DHS officials described as their largest operation ever in the area.[4][7]
- 3Minneapolis Mayor Jacob Frey publicly rejected DHS’s self-defense narrative after viewing video of the incident, calling it “bull***” and telling ICE to “get the f--- out” of Minneapolis.[3][5]
- 4Homeland Security Secretary Kristi Noem labeled the incident an “act of domestic terrorism,” while civil rights groups like the NAACP Legal Defense Fund condemned that description as a false smear of a legal observer.[2][4][5]
- 5The shooting has revived national debate over when law enforcement should use deadly force on people in moving vehicles, a topic that has already been under scrutiny in other high-profile police shootings.[7]
